DNA replication of Escherichiacoli
DNA replication of Escherichiacoli in the non-radioactive medium follows the below mentioned model: Escherichiacoli with completely radioactive DNA (RDNA)was allowed to replicate in a non-radioactive medium for two generations (40 minutes).
In the first generation a single band was formed during centrifugation. It consists of only RDNA- non-radioactive DNA double helix (hybrid DNA).
DNA replication of Escherichiacoli
●In the second generation (that is after 40 minutes) two bands of equal width were formed. One with RDNA - non radioactive DNA double helix (hybrid DNA) and the other one with only non- radioactive DNA double helix (light DNA). This shows that 50% of DNA is radioactive.
●Thus, the experiment proves the semiconservative replication of the DNA.
